This documentary chronicles the unparalleled career of Lynn Nolan Ryan Jr., the flame-throwing right-hander from Refugio, Texas who dominated hitters across four decades and redefined what was possible for a power pitcher. Born in 1947 and raised in Alvin, Texas, the Ryan Express combined a fastball that routinely exceeded one hundred miles per hour with a devastating curveball to accumulate 5,714 strikeouts, a record so staggering that it may never be approached.
Follow Ryan from his early days with the New York Mets, where he contributed to the Miracle Mets championship of 1969 alongside Tom Seaver, Jerry Koosman, Gary Gentry, and Tug McGraw. This film examines his transformative trade to the California Angels in 1971, where pitching coach Tom Morgan helped Ryan harness his electric but wild arm, leading to four seasons of over 300 strikeouts and the first four of his record seven no-hitters.
Discover how Ryan became the most feared pitcher of his generation, striking out legends like Reggie Jackson, Rod Carew, Carl Yastrzemski, and George Brett while earning the respect and admiration of fellow flamethrowers like Bob Gibson, Sandy Koufax, and Steve Carlton. The documentary explores his tenure with the Houston Astros, where he returned to his home state and formed a formidable rotation alongside Joe Niekro, Mike Scott, and Bob Knepper while mentoring young pitchers and becoming a beloved Texas icon.
This comprehensive biography examines Ryan's remarkable longevity and his final chapter with the Texas Rangers, where he threw his sixth and seventh no-hitters at ages forty-three and forty-four, baffling a new generation of hitters including Rickey Henderson, Robin Yount, and Roberto Alomar. Learn about his legendary confrontations with Robin Ventura, whose ill-advised charge to the mound resulted in one of baseball's most iconic moments, and his fierce battles against rivals like Dave Winfield, Andre Dawson, and Julio Franco.
The film explores Ryan's relationships with catchers who handled his overpowering arsenal, including Jeff Torborg, who caught his first two no-hitters, and his longtime batterymates Alan Ashby and Ivan Rodriguez, who endured countless bruised hands in pursuit of strikeout records. Featuring analysis of his influence on power pitchers who followed, including Roger Clemens, Randy Johnson, and Justin Verlander, this documentary reveals how the small-town Texan with the humble demeanor and violent delivery became baseball's all-time strikeout king.
From his early struggles with control and blisters to his post-playing career as team president of the Rangers and later the Astros, discover why Nolan Ryan remains the definitive symbol of pitching power and durability in baseball history.
